How to Discuss Unsafe Driving with Older Adults

Drivers age 65 and older made up 20% of all fatal crashes in 2022, according to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A). Fatal crash rates increase considerably in drivers age 70 and older and peak among drivers 85 and older. What Unsafe Gifts Look Like for Different Ages

When buying gifts during the holiday season or any time of year, it is important to keep a child’s safety top of mind. According to the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C), there were more than 200,000 emergency department visits for toy-related injuries in the United States in 2022.
